diff --git a/contrib/lazy-lists/lists.factor b/contrib/lazy-lists/lists.factor index d6e7c1627e..296a56d6bd 100644 --- a/contrib/lazy-lists/lists.factor +++ b/contrib/lazy-lists/lists.factor @@ -290,13 +290,6 @@ M: lazy-zip nil? ( lazy-zip -- bool ) : lcartesian-product ( list1 list2 -- result ) swap [ swap [ 2array ] lmap-with ] lmap-with lconcat ; -: (lcartesian-product*) ( car cdr -- result ) - dup nil? [ - drop - ] [ - car lcartesian-product - ] if ; - : lcartesian-product* ( lists -- result ) dup nil? [ drop nil